The RoleReporting to the Drafting Manager, he has been where you are: at the start. Working his way up, he truly is a company brand ambassador, and wants nothing more than to grow and nurture his team to the best of their ability.The new role will involve a solid understanding:
- Prepare preliminary sketches & coordinate designs
- Production drafting work using AutoCAD and Revit (new house designs to full working drawings)
- Liaison with Council DCP, Developer Requirements, Building Code of Australia, etc..
- Produce detailed documentation of Site/Floor Plans, Elevations, Sections, Details, Electrical, Kitchen, Storm Water Plan, Soil & Sediment Control Plan and Shadow Diagrams
What you need- Min. 5 years in a similar/related position in Residential home building
- Diploma in Building Design (or similar)
- AutoCAD Qualified
- Strong knowledge of NCC, QDC and Small Lot Code
- Well developed writing and communication skills - team player with a good attitude
- Accuracy and attention to detail, highly organised, proactive and resourceful
- Ability to perform under time pressures and meet deadlines
